Opinion of the Court

The following attorneys are appointed as additional members of the committees on character and fitness of applicants for admission to the bar, viz.: For the Fifth Judicial District: T. Aaron Levy, of Syracuse. For the Seventh Judicial District: James McCall, of Bath; Jacob L. Rubenstein, of Rochester. For the Eighth Judicial District: Marion H. Fisher, of Jamestown; Merton S. Gibbs, of Buffalo. Present — Sears, P. J., Crouch, Taylor, Edgcomb and Thompson, JJ.
